The espresso machine on this page is the ECM Classika PID espresso machine. which has a lot of similarities with the ECM Classika II espresso machine. Where the Classika II espresso machine is controlled with a manual thermostat, the PID is controlled with a electronic temperature controller PID.
This espresso machine is fitted with a small water tank on the back, not with a main water supply. From the tank the water is pumped to fill the boiler and used for the brewing pressure. The type of pump used is a Ulka vibration pump.
The ECM Classika PID has been fitted with a small vertical boiler, which is powered with a 1000W heating element. Which is available in a 110V and a 230V configuration. This heating element is controlled by a thermal PID controller. With this controller you can set the boiler water temperature rather accurate.
The brewing group which has been used on the ECM Classika PID is one of the model called E61 style, which is one of the most used brewing groups on espresso machines. Note: not all the components are compatible with other E61 style brewing groups.
